Thrive vet new arrivals shepherd
Thrive vet new arrivals shepherd, Australian Shepherd Complete Breed Guide Pet Better with Pet Circle new arrivals
Colour:
Size:
Pittsford Animal Hospital Thrive Pet Healthcare new arrivals, Thrive Pet Healthcare Cedar Park Cedar Park TX new arrivals, Thrive Animal Rehabilitation new arrivals, German Shepherd Adult Dry Dog Food Royal Canin US new arrivals, AFFORDABLE VET CARE RIVER OAKS CLOSED 10 Photos 54 Reviews new arrivals, Houston Heights Vet Clinic Thrive Pet Healthcare new arrivals, Thrive Veterinary Surgical Services LLC Alaska Small Business new arrivals, Jenna Whatley on LinkedIn Be sure to stop by booth 407 and say hi new arrivals, Allergy Panel Test Kit Dr. Judy Morgan s Naturally Healthy Pets new arrivals, Thrive Canine Reactive Dog Training new arrivals, Australian Shepherd Breed Guide Petbarn new arrivals, German shepherd dog breed information cost ManyPets new arrivals, Why Does My Pet Need an Annual Pet Wellness Exam Thrive Pet new arrivals, Australian Shepherd Dog Breed Health and Care PetMD new arrivals, Australian Shepherds Wag new arrivals, All About The Australian Shepherd Dutch new arrivals, Australian Shepherd Characteristics Care Photos BeChewy new arrivals, Veterinarian in St. Peters MO Harvester Animal Clinic new arrivals, German Shepherds Everything You Need to Know new arrivals, Australian Shepherd Complete Breed Guide Pet Better with Pet Circle new arrivals, Australian Shepherd Dog Breed Information Characteristics new arrivals, Revive Recharge A Kennel Oasis for Your Working German Shepherds new arrivals, Veterinary Services in Dillsburg PA Timberview Veterinary Hospital new arrivals, Staff Veterinarian in West Branch IA Family Pet Veterinary new arrivals, Australian Shepherd Dog Breed Health and Care PetMD new arrivals, Shepherd Software and VetSnap Integration VetSnap new arrivals, King Shepherd Dog Breed Information Characteristics new arrivals, The Vet Equation new arrivals, Shiloh Shepherd Dog Facts Wisdom Panel Dog Breeds new arrivals, Amazon Healthy Breeds German Shepherd Hip and Joint Care 120 new arrivals, The Ultimate Guide to Caring for an Australian Shepherd new arrivals, Why There Are So Many German Shepherds In Shelters new arrivals, German Shepherd Dog Breed Traits Training Care new arrivals, Bull Shepherd Sidewalk Dog new arrivals, Ultimate Guide to White Swiss Shepherds Care Training More new arrivals.
Thrive vet new arrivals shepherd
Australian Shepherd Complete Breed Guide Pet Better with Pet Circle
Australian Shepherd Dog Breed Information Characteristics
Revive Recharge A Kennel Oasis for Your Working German Shepherds
Veterinary Services in Dillsburg PA Timberview Veterinary Hospital
Staff Veterinarian in West Branch IA Family Pet Veterinary
Australian Shepherd Dog Breed Health and Care PetMD